Transaction 25fa6cd867b453da7b01c1991597898278818e7f2c050c03497297aa66413794
1 Input
1 Output
-
25fa6cd867b453da7b01c1991597898278818e7f2c050c03497297aa66413794:0
- value
- 28408053
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 15a8421179ee47942dd72af7e119e0de79bd7b8d OP_EQUALVERIFY OP_CHECKSIG
- address
- LMCU21yx2pQs2sUCQTWX7UHwcnt9Q6s8PC